Earl Franklin Beasley 1922 - 2006

Earl Franklin Beasley of Somerset, Pulaski County, KY was born on October 15, 1922, and died at age 83 years old on June 29, 2006. Earl Beasley was buried at Willamette National Cemetery Section JJ Site 319 11800 Se Mt. Scott Boulevard, in Portland, Or.

In 1922, in the year that Earl Franklin Beasley was born, from October 22nd - 29th, 3,000 men of Benito Mussolini's National Fascist Party marched on Rome. (Mussolini waited in Milan, he did not participate in the March.) The day after the March Mussolini went to Rome and the King of Italy handed over power to Mussolini, in part because he was supported by the military, the business class, and the right-wing factions of Italy.
